INXS Shares New Single ‘Kiss the Dirt (Studio Demo)’
The single is from the 40th anniversary reissue of their breakthrough album ‘Listen Like Thieves.”

INXS is continuing to warm fans up for the 40th anniversary reissue of their 1985 album Listen Like Thieves. The Australian band just shared “Kiss The Dirt (Studio Demo)” as the next single from the reissue, offering a new take on a beloved track. The studio demo presents a rather stripped back version of the track, offering a bit more guitar and a bit less synth than the original released version. Listen Like Thieves (40th Anniversary Edition) officially hits shelves on May 9, and is available for preorder now.
The organic evolution of these tracks was key to INXS’ breakthrough in 1985. “Everybody had ideas in their heads, but not many of the songs were written before we rehearsed, and we wrote one song in the studio,” late frontman Michael Hutchence told Rolling Stone that year. “It wasn’t the kind of album where you put tracks down bit by bit. We’ve done the album like a live show, and what is there is there. We want to present this record as a band — the idea of six people playing together and using traditional sounds.” The strategy paid off, with Listen Like Thieves launching the band to global success after years succeeding in their native Australia. The record went on to be certified 4x platinum in Australia and 2x platinum in the United States.
Now, 40 years later, the band is offering a bevy of new and bonus insights into the record. Listen Like Thieves (40th Anniversary Edition) spans three CDs and one LP, and will feature 19 previously unreleased demos from the band’s archive. There will also be a rarity from the BBC’s archives: a live set recorded at London’s Royal Albert Hall in 1986. The audience at the Royal Albert Hall was particularly notable that night, with Mick Jagger, The Cult, and the Psychedelic Furs all in attendance. Billboard notes that the evening was a turning point in their relationship with the United Kingdom, further placing them on their path to world domination.
